Synthetic intelligence thrives on information, however not simply any information. For AI techniques that have to “see” the world—like self-driving automobiles, surveillance cameras, or drone steerage techniques—the problem is gathering sufficient visible information to cowl all of the unusual, uncommon, and harmful eventualities which may happen. Gathering this in the true world is sluggish, costly, and typically not possible.
For years, the trade has leaned on 3D simulations in its place. These digital twins provide glorious management of the surroundings—engineers can place objects precisely the place they need and management lighting, climate, or digital camera angles. However there’s a catch: most 3D graphics simulations typically look synthetic. The result’s a “realism hole” that makes AI fashions educated on such information as much as 30% much less correct in comparison with these educated with real-world footage.
Constructing precise ultra-realistic 3D scenes is feasible, however is extraordinarily expensive and time-consuming, which limits how a lot information could be produced.
GenGenAI, a startup based in 2022, is taking a distinct strategy. As an alternative of pushing 3D graphics to their limits, the corporate makes a speciality of domain-specific generative AI that produces artificial information designed explicitly for coaching different AI techniques. Their generative fashions don’t simply create photo-realistic photographs and movies—they will additionally remodel present content material to simulate totally new circumstances. A sunny street scene, for instance, can immediately grow to be wet, snowy, or foggy. Automobiles, pedestrians, and even wild animals could be added to introduce uncommon and dangerous eventualities that will be almost not possible to seize in actual life.

This skill to remodel scenes is a breakthrough. Engineers don’t have to construct completely reasonable 3D worlds from scratch. A reasonably reasonable simulation or perhaps a fundamental enter scene could be enhanced into ultra-realistic coaching footage by GenGenAI’s transformation fashions. Importantly, each generated scene comes with labeled and segmented information, making it prepared for AI coaching out of the field. Past visuals, the platform additionally generates infrared, thermal, and warmth sensor information, enabling multi-sensor AI coaching essential for autonomous automobiles and protection purposes.

The outcomes are spectacular. In a single take a look at, fashions educated totally on GenGenAI’s artificial information achieved as much as 98% accuracy in site visitors signal recognition, rivaling and even surpassing these educated with real-world footage.
Army companions are notably keen on off-road eventualities—terrains which can be notoriously tough to mannequin with polygons however could be generated convincingly with AI. Maritime simulations are one other space of demand, pushed by the rise of naval drones and unmanned floor automobiles.

GenGenAI sidesteps the complexity of constructing digital twins by focusing narrowly on producing information for vertical domains like automotive security and protection, the place specialised generative fashions can outperform general-purpose AI in each realism and effectivity.
Based by image-processing knowledgeable Hen Cho, who beforehand labored on Adobe Photoshop’s imaging filters and automotive driver-assist techniques, GenGenAI has constructed a research-driven group with greater than 20 specialists and dozens of patents. The corporate has already partnered with South Korea’s prime protection companies and secured strategic funding from Korea Aerospace Industries and Hanwha Programs. About half of its early revenues already come from U.S. prospects, together with autonomous driving startups.
At CES 2025, GenGenAI showcased GenGenStudio, a platform for producing artificial datasets. The corporate plans to return to CES 2026 with GenGenSense, a next-generation system able to producing synchronized multi-sensor information (RGB, LiDAR, infrared) at scale, in addition to GenGenInsight, a software that analyzes datasets to uncover hidden biases and blind spots earlier than coaching.
By specializing in specialty fairly than generality, GenGenAI positions itself as a lead provider of artificial information at a time when many agree the trade is reaching the boundaries of real-world assortment. Whether or not for sensible automobiles, protection techniques, or clever surveillance, their expertise gives quicker, cheaper, and safer methods to create the “what if” eventualities AI should grasp earlier than it may be trusted in the true world.
